IBPS(Institutes of Banking personal Selection ) eligibility criteria:
Educational Qualification: The candidates who are willing to apply to these
IBPS Probationary Officers (PO) Posts they should have completed their
Graduation from any recognized university. There is no matter of percentage how
much you got in Graduation, just you have to complete the Graduation is enough
to apply for IBPS Common Written Examination (CWE) 2012.
Age Limit: The Candidates who are willing to apply
for these IBPS Probationary Officers 2012 posts their age should be between
20-30 for General candidates. For the people who are having reservation
criteria they have relaxation age limit as per the government rules and
regulations.
For general candidates age should be between 20-30 years.
For OBC Candidates Relaxation period is being 3 yrs.
For SC/ST Candidates Relaxation period is being 5 yrs.
For PWD Candidates Relaxation period is being 10 yrs.
